The global AI in Rehabilitation market size is predicted to grow from US$ 3796 million in 2025 to US$ 13300 million in 2031; it is expected to grow at a CAGR of 23.2% from 2025 to 2031.
AI in Rehabilitation refers to improving the rehabilitation process of patients with neurological injuries through artificial intelligence technologies such as deep learning, data analysis, and robotics. It aims to enhance rehabilitation outcomes, implement personalized treatment plans, and monitor patients’ rehabilitation progress in real time.
